Extra Expands: Turboprop 500's NBAA Debut; More U.S. Dealerships and Support

Financial restructuring now put behind it, the Extra company is here with the prototype of its Rolls-Royce 250-engined Extra 500, flown 5,500 trouble-free miles from Germany to Orlando Executive Airport in nine stages by re-designated chief designer Walter Extra himself. An extrapolation of the six-seat, piston-powered Model 400 that is already established in the U.S., the 500 anticipates European certification in the first quarter of next year, with FAA acceptance and deliveries following shortly after. Kenneth Keith, CEO of Extra Aircraft LLC in the U.S., says dealerships and spares support for all Extra products will be expanded in anticipation of increasing sales, this also embracing the popular Model 300 aerobatic airplane, which is also back in production. Within a year, Extra anticipates delivering three 300s and one 400 or 500 per month.
